In enhancement to elbows, carbon steel pipe fittings likewise include tees, which attach 3 areas of pipe, developing junctions for fluid circulation. Equal tees are utilized when the attaching branches are of the exact same diameter, while reducing tees are used when the branch pipe is of a smaller size. Flanges, consisting of kinds such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), function as essential elements in piping systems. Carbon steel flanges are particularly prominent due to their stamina and cost-effectiveness. The selection of flange type need to straighten perfectly with the desired application and fluid homes, making certain a protected and watertight joint.

Along with typical fittings, pipe bends add another layer of versatility to piping systems. Standard bends, such as 90-degree bends, are essential to guiding circulation without sharp edges that might impede efficiency. For applications calling for progressive shifts, 5D bends and 3D bends are perfect, offering smoother adjustments in direction to reduce stress loss. These butt weld bends are crafted to match the needed specs for pressure rankings, consequently guaranteeing compatibility and safety and security within the system.
